London hospitals face highest rate of nurse turnover

Healthcare Market News (News) October 2002NHS hospitals in central London face losing up to 38% of their nursing staff each year, according to a King’s Fund report published in the British Medical Journal (BMJ) last month.Mind the Gap: the extent of the NHS nursing shortage found that out of the 33 NHS trusts in London,…
